    Practice. If all your champs get KO'd, then you should quit the run and start over. Keep doing this until you get the hang of the fight.

    Specific skills you should be learning include:
    Parry
    Dexterity
    Baiting Specials
    Intercepts
    Chaining combos & special attacks
    Watch the videos on the Dorky Dave Youtube channel (his full training series here):


    Then work on champ-specific skills (both yours and the opponent champs) since several have their own nuanced play styles that can make the fights much easier.

    But anyways. I suggest searching on youtube for dorky dave. He has a lot of good videos. Ill try to explain intercepting quickly here.

    When an opponent comes at you, with a medium dash attack, you have two options.
    1. you can go for a parry/block
    2. you can intercept

    If you block, the odds of taking a decent amount of damage is pretty high. If you're able to parry, you'll take considerably less damage, but still take some blocking damage.

    If you dash at them, after they begin their dash at you, your dash will take precedence and hit them before they can hit you. This is referred to as intercepting. This way, their attack doesn't do damage, and you can go straight into a combo.
